India is also known as country of festivals. Fireworks are essential part of these festivals in India. Many firework industries involve child labor in their factories. The life and health safety issue of the laborers in the factories is of very poor quality. These children are working at another one of the most deadliest jobs in India to try and make a living instead of being educated. In some places, the fireworks raw material (gunpowder) is produced at the home. These people are also very much aware of the fact that what they do for a living is considered extremely dangerous and included in India's deadliest jobs. Deaths due to these deadliest jobs in India are reported almost every month. In a village of Madhya Pradesh, during the Diwali, known as the festival of lights, the villagers of a neighboring village gather on the village boundary with the homemade fireworks. These villagers light the small rocket bombs in their hand and throw them on the opposing villagers. The Indian government cannot do anything about it. This type of tradition is one of the producers of the most deadliest jobs in India.
In Maharashtra, during the famous snake festival, the longest and biggest snake competition takes place. For this competition, a number of groups get together to catch the most venomous snake in India, the Indian cobra. This is another one of the most deadliest jobs in India, which is done every year.
Farming can also be considered one of the most deadliest jobs in India. India is a country of farmers. There are plenty of wild animal attacks on these farmers. Most common attacks known are by tigers, leopards and even elephants in some areas of India. Many farmers go deep in jungle to get herbs and honey, among other substances to earn extra money. The wild animals then attack some of these farmers while they travel into the jungle. India has grown so much that now in some of the metropolitan cities, these wild animals have been seen.
